TSSAA Class 1A Baseball Sectional Series

Rebels End Season with Game Three Loss

McKENZIE (May 15) — The McKenzie High School Rebels ended their season Thursday with a 16-4 loss to the Eagleville Eagles in the decisive Game Three of the TSSAA Class 1A Baseball Sectional Series.

McKenzie struck first with a run in the bottom of the second inning, but Eagleville pulled ahead with three in the top of the third, then added one each in the fourth and fifth. The Eagles doubled their tally with five in the sixth, and the Rebels responded with two in the home half. Eagleville continued the pressure with six in the seventh, and McKenzie scored a final run in the bottom half.

Rebel Xander Johnsey was 2-for-4 with a double, an RBI and a stolen base. Fletcher Holt was 2-for-4 with an RBI. Ace Brown was 2-for-2 with a walk and an RBI. Cole Brown was 1-for-3 with a double, a walk and a run scored. Hudson Garrett was 1-for-3 with a double and a run scored. Parker Ross was 0-for-1 with two walks and a run scored. Aiden Legens was 0-for-3 with a walk.

Eagle Carter Blair was 4-for-6 with a double, an RBI and three runs scored. Jackson Nichols was 4-for-5 with an RBI and three runs scored. Sam Dodd was 3-for-5 with a double, two RBIs and three runs scored. JR Duke was 2-for-4 with a double, a walk, an RBI and two runs scored. Drake Rzemieniewski was 2-for-5 with two RBIs. Wyatt McDougal was 1-for-4 with two RBIs and two runs scored. Brody Gleason was 1-for-5 with two RBIs and two runs scored. Adrian Sevieri was 1-for-5 with an RBI. Kelten Freeze was 1-for-5.

Drake Rzemieniewski earned the win for Eagleville, allowing three runs (two earned) on six hits while walking five and striking out six in six innings. Jacob Sweeney pitched the final frame, allowing one earned run on two hits with no walks and one strikeout.

Cooper Davidson took the loss for McKenzie, allowing 13 runs (five earned) on 14 hits while walking none and striking out two in six innings. Maddox Shiell faced four batters, allowing three earned runs on four hits and no walks. Avery Brown threw the final frame, allowing no runs on one hit and one walk with one strikeout.
